Royal Challengers Bengaluru have not had the most convincing start to their IPL 2024 campaign. After suffering an opening day defeat to CSK, they had Virat...
Australia took on India in the Under 19 Cricket World Cup final on February 11 in South Africa and posted a respectable 253 total. They then shocked...